rove.meA solar panel factory in Dallas, Texas produces 20,000 panels each day under new American ownership after its original Chinese builder sold the plant days after it began operating. The site has an annual capacity of 5 gigawatts, enough to power one million American homes. An American flag hangs above the production floor where 1,200 workers and robots assemble the modules.
Ownership change Trina Solar, the Chinese company that constructed the facility in 2024, transferred ownership shortly after startup. The new American owners continue to run the same equipment and workforce. A senior executive at the plant stated that the United States maintains strong engineering and innovation capacity.
The transaction reflects a pattern in which Chinese-built green technology assets in the United States are acquired by domestic investors while the physical plants remain in operation.
